S768 JJW is a 1998 Fiat Bravo in Black with a 1,998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 4 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1998 Fiat Bravo models, the average MOT pass rate is 63.5% with a typical mileage of 78,013 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at Bravo f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 30,204 recorded failures. If you're considering buying S768 JJW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at Bravo typ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 28 years old, this Fiat Bravo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
